The Rada Server is a slotted stainless steel serving spatula built in Waverly, Iowa. One-piece stamped construction, silver satin aluminum handle, total length 8⅞ inches. Small enough to slip inside an 8-inch skillet, sturdy enough to plate a whole sheet pan of brownies.
Slots let butter and pan drippings drain back into the pan instead of hitching a ride onto the plate, which is why home cooks keep reaching for it to serve everything from cast-iron eggs to warm cookies straight off the sheet.

- Slotted stainless-steel head (about 3½ x 1⅝ inches): lifts brownies, cookies, hash browns and pancakes and lets the grease stay behind where it belongs.
- Scraping and cutting edge: doubles as a bench scraper and dessert cutter when your good cake server is buried under three tea towels.
- One-piece stamped construction: no rivets to loosen, no glue joint to fail. Flexes under pie crusts and pops right back into shape.
- Silver satin aluminum handle: lightweight, balanced and easy on the wrist through a whole batch of cookies.
- 8⅞-inch total length: long enough for reach, short enough for a small fry pan or a cast-iron skillet you don't want scratched by an oversized turner.
- Made in Waverly, Iowa since 1948: stamped from American steel by the same family-scale operation that has been making Rada tools for over 75 years.
- Lifetime warranty against manufacturing defects: buy the one you'd want to hand down.
